Its been my experience that some of the people who are the most vocal about "No Drama!" are in fact causing it themselves. They take on the role of martyr, crying about how much all the Drama hurts their feelings, is bad for SL, causes acne, or kills puppies. Its a passive-aggressive control issue, and the beauty of it is that if you call bullshit on it, you are labelled as "Causing Drama" and simply reinforce their tragic martyr status. Then you get triple negged by them and their alts, and they spend weeks talking about how much Drama you caused and how rightous they are to stand up to your horrible actions. Because, somehow, its not Drama if you are anti-Drama.
That being said, some proponents of the "No Drama" mantra are just nice normal people who come to SL to relax, and don't want to deal with the myriad forms of stupid crap that gets flung around on a regular basis. ![]() _____________________

I think Michi summed it up best, but I'll add this anyway..
Taking every day drama and trying to turn it into Days of Our Lives plot-worthy Drama is the drama I mean when I say, No Drama. Meaningful conversaions aren't drama. One person using those conversations to talk smack about someone, spread rumors, degrade someone... that's the drama I'm not interested in. If you find your conversations often starting with, "OMG.. guess what.." "Don't tell so-and-so I told you, but.." "I love him/her to death, but..." "I heard from so-and-so that so-and-so.." then there's probably a good reason that people would warn you off drama. (That's the general 'you'.) _____________________
